When I met Terry, it was truly was love at first sight. She proposed to me last year and wanted to get married right away, but I responded, "I need more time!" Not because I wasn't ready to marry her, not at all. I just needed more time to learn all the stuff about weddings that I likely would be aware of by now if I had been raised a girl.

I certainly never thought about being a bride. I never read Brides Magazine nor imagined being Cinderella. When I married my late wife Barbara in 1975, I was the groom and my name was Jeff. But after figuring out later in life that I was transgender, I often found myself tearing up at the sight of wedding gowns and wishing I had had the experience.
